Lois Sandberg

October 20, 1915 — January 17, 2010

Lois Caroline Sandberg was born on October 20, 1915 in Wolf Point, Montana to Edward and Vera (Heacock) Casterline. In 1918, at the age of three, her mother passed away from the Swine Flu. Lois was raised by her maternal grandmother, Nora Heacock, in Clinton, MN. Lois at the age of nine attended Sunday School in the old Methodist Church in Ortonville, MN. when her family moved to Ortonville, MN. She spent some summers with her father in Vida, Montana where she would ride horses to round up cattle. They moved to Montana when she was 14. She returned to Ortonville area and graduated from Clinton High School.



In 1936, Lois was united in marriage to Wilmer Sandberg. They lived and farmed in Prior Township near Clinton, MN. To this union, they were blessed with six children: LeRoy, Vern, Karen, James, Cathleen, and David.



Lois enjoyed music and was a soloist for years in the First Methodist Church in Clinton and surrounding churches. She was a good seamstress and in her later years, she sewed many quilts. Lois became a member of the Ortonville Methodist Church where she was involved in Circle, (was an honorary member of Mary Circle), Choir, Mission Work, (serving as missions chair) and the Birthday Club. She learned to drive and so enjoyed picking up her friends and going out to lunch or wherever they wanted to go. Lois also liked to read, do crossword puzzles and tend to her flowers. For a few years, Lois owned and operated a consignment shop in Big Stone City, South Dakota.



Lois died on Sunday, January 17, 2010, at Northridge Residence in Ortonville where she had lived to reach the age of 94 years.



She is survived by her children: Vern (Mona) Sandberg of Missoula, MT, Karen (Chuck) Balster of Rochester, MN, James Sandberg of Hermitage, TN, Cathleen Hilding of Coos Bay, OR, and David Sandberg of Oxford, FL.; 8 Grandchildren; 13 great-grandchildren; and two great-great-grandchildren; one brother Vernon (Geri) Casterline of Keizer, OR, and one half brother Keith (Evelyn) Casterline of Vida, MT.



Lois is preceded in death by her husband; one son, LeRoy Sandberg; one great-grandson, Henry Balster; her parents; and one brother Garold Casterline.
